Output e98f7efdcd65a3e2d90ccb1d01ed3fdfcae31ebe10fcdf439f40c27aeb6e619a:1

value
610029
script pubkey
OP_0 OP_PUSHBYTES_32 623941dfdac8b531e50c638940e7f605b00ade1dcd08ab825538d597f8e88c32
address
bc1qvgu5rh76ez6nregvvwy5pelkqkcq4hsae5y2hqj48r2e078g3seq5z3t3f
transaction
e98f7efdcd65a3e2d90ccb1d01ed3fdfcae31ebe10fcdf439f40c27aeb6e619a
confirmations
39055
spent
true